Getting There

  • Walking

    If you are starting from Kärdla's central bus station, exit the station and head northeast on Tallinna street. Continue straight until you reach the intersection with Uus street. Turn left onto Uus street and walk for about 600 meters. Kärdla City Park will be on your right at Uus 5, just before the intersection with Kooli street.

  • Walking

    If you are near the Kärdla harbor, walk south along the waterfront on Harju street. Follow the road until you reach the end and then turn left onto Uus street. Continue walking for about 300 meters and Kärdla City Park will be on your left at Uus 5.

  • Walking

    From the Kärdla Museum, exit the museum and turn right onto Kooli street. Walk straight until you reach Uus street. Turn right onto Uus street and walk about 500 meters. Kärdla City Park will be located on your right at Uus 5.

Discover more about Kärdla City Park

Nestled in the charming town of Kärdla in Hiiu County, Kärdla City Park is a verdant haven that beckons both locals and tourists alike. This urban park offers a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le of daily life, making it a perfect spot for a leisurely afternoon. Visitors can wander along its winding pathways, surrounded by lush trees and vibrant flower beds, providing a picturesque backdrop for a peaceful retreat. The park’s design encourages relaxation, with ample green spaces ideal for picnicking or simply enjoying a good book under the shade of a tree. Families will find it an excellent place for children to play, with open areas that invite fun and games. The park is also a hub for community activities, often hosting local events and gatherings that showcase the rich culture of the region. Strolling through Kärdla City Park, you may encounter local artists displaying their work or musicians performing live, adding a touch of vibrancy to this serene environment. The park's accessibility makes it easy for visitors to incorporate into their travel itineraries, whether for a quick stop or a leisurely day. As you walk through this natural sanctuary, take a moment to appreciate the harmony between the park and its surrounding urban landscape, reflecting the unique character of Kärdla. For anyone exploring Hiiu County, a visit to Kärdla City Park is a must for those seeking to experience the serene beauty of Estonian nature.
